Four of us pulled out of town last Friday around 9AM. Our destination was to head towards SW Colorado. Our mission was to enjoy Colorado's amazing scenery, find and ride some fun roads, and get away from town for a few days. We succeeded on all counts IMHO. I won't cover each and every road we hit but the highlights were: 145 down San Miguel canyon, around to Unaweep, then through Colorado National Monument. From there it was a climb up Grand Mesa on 65, down to the Black Canyon to Gunnison. Then we just hit Monarch Pass back to Denver and Colorado Springs. All told we covered around 1000 miles in 3 days. Since this is a Tenner forum, here's what I have to say about the bike after this trip:
1) Must do the seat mod. The forward cant on the seat is uncomfortable, even with the Airhawk.
2) If you have the OEM panniers, make sure you loctite the tiny T10 torx that hold the lock mechanisms together. I don't recommend noticing the lock looking loose, removing the key and having the entire mechanism remove itself on the key. And, of course, the tools needed to unlock the pannier were inside.
3) For my riding style, the majik number is around 5300 RPM. Everything works there and it's smooth as butta!
4) The handling, even when loaded, is still amazing to me. On more than one occasion I found myself in triple digit (indicated) speeds enjoying sweepers.

Loved the bike and we had a great time!
